Hello Mathieu,
I was wondering if you could advise me best on how to handle
this related patch (fftw-cmake):
https://patches.guix-patches.cbaines.net/project/guix-patches/patch/87o7fmu8or.fsf@gmail.com/
It's a direct clone of fftw, but built with cmake-build instead of gnu-build.
The reason is that the gnu-build doesn't generate the required *.cmake
files required in a dependent package (krita):
https://patches.guix-patches.cbaines.net/project/guix-patches/patch/87il5uu5tt.fsf@gmail.com/
The cmake-build provides all the required *.cmake files for the library, but has
none of the CPU-optimisations in the gnu-build.
Do you know how I can proceed with this? Is it bad etiquette to have a package
that is a direct source clone of another, only built differently?
